## **What is UNI-Floss by Veniard?**

**UNI-Floss** is a premium waxed tying thread made from **100% polyester**, offering excellent tensile strength and smooth handling. Available in a **15-yard spool**, this material is widely used for ribbing, segmentation, and adding lifelike details to flies. Its **waxed finish** ensures better adhesion and durability, making it a favorite among fly tyers worldwide.

## **How to Choose the Right UNI-Floss for Your Needs**

### **1. Consider the Fly Type**
– **Nymphs & Wet Flies**: Opt for **natural tones (brown, olive, tan)** to mimic insect segments.
– **Streamers & Saltwater Flies**: Use **bright colors (red, chartreuse, white)** for added visibility.
– **Dry Flies**: Select **neutral shades (gray, cream)** for subtle, lifelike bodies.

### **2. Match the Thread Weight**
– **UNI-Floss** is slightly thicker than standard tying threads, making it ideal for **ribbing and segmentation**.
– If you need ultra-fine thread for tiny flies, consider pairing it with a thinner base thread.

### **3. Evaluate the Wax Coating**
– The **waxed finish** helps prevent unraveling, especially in fast-moving water.
– For dry flies, a **lightly waxed thread** may be preferable to avoid excessive stiffness.

### **4. Check for Consistency & Quality**
– Ensure the **thread is evenly wound** on the spool to prevent tangles.
– High-quality **Veniard products** are known for their consistency, so avoid counterfeit brands.

## **Best Applications for UNI-Floss in Fly Tying**

– **Ribbing:** Creates segmented bodies on **pheasant tail nymphs** and **hare鈥檚 ear patterns**.
– **Wing Cases:** Perfect for **caddis and stonefly imitations** when reinforced with UV resin.
– **Thread Bodies:** Excellent for **midge patterns** where a slim profile is needed.
